Wrongful Convictions: Cases And Materials Is The First Textbook To Bring Together The Law Related To The Exoneration Of Innocent People Wrongfully Convicted Of Crimes. This Exciting Area Of The Law Is Developing At A Rapid Pace With An Increasing Numbers Of Exonerations Of Innocent People Around The World. The Book Is Designed To Give A Broad Overview Of The Cases Related To The Causes Of Wrongful Convictions Including False Eyewitness Testimony, False Confessions, Ineffective Assistance Of Counsel, Police And Prosecutorial Misconduct, And False Forensic Evidence. In This Second Edition, Updated Cases Have Been Added As Well As The Topic Of Clemency. The Book Is Also Designed To Teach Students The Legal Standards Involved In Habeas Litigation, The Parole Processes, And Postrelease Compensation. Professor Justin Brooks Is The Director And Cofounder Of The California Innocence Project, A Law School Clinic At California Western School Of Law In San Diego Devoted To The Exoneration Of Innocent Men And Women Wrongfully Incarcerated In The State Of California. Over The Course Of His Career He Has Served As Counsel On Several High Profile Criminal Cases, And Along With His Cocounsel And Students, He Has Been Successful In Exonerating Many Wrongfully Convicted Clients. Professor Brooks Works Extensively Throughout Latin America Training Defense Attorneys, Prosecutors, Judges, And Law Enforcement. He Is A Founding Board Member Of The Innocence Network And Has Launched Innocence Work In Argentina, Chile, Mexico, And Puerto Rico. He Has Been Named Several Times As One Of The Top One Hundred Lawyers In California By The Los Angeles Daily Journal And Has Twice Won A California Lawyer Magazine Attorney Of The Year Award For His Work Exonerating Innocent Men And Women.
